Abstract

Abstract Insects make up the majority of all animal species, with 70% occurring in the tropics 1 , yet the impacts of warming on tropical insects remain highly uncertain 2 . This stems from sparse, taxonomically biased data on thermal tolerance of tropical insects and an incomplete understanding of the underlying physiological mechanisms 3 . Here we compared environmental temperatures with field-measured upper and lower thermal tolerance limits of around 2,300 insect species along Afrotropical and Neotropical elevational gradients and identified genomic signatures of thermal tolerance across the insect tree of life.
